How Assisted Living Magazine Evaluates & Scores Nursing Homes

Assisted Living Magazine ranks nursing homes using a rigorous, data-driven scoring model built specifically for skilled nursing.
Because this care level is regulated, clinical outcomes and compliance carry significantly more weight than transparency or digital presence.
Each community receives a ranking based on the factors below, weighted according to their importance in predicting resident safety, care quality, and long-term stability.

Update cadence: Reviewed quarterly, with prompt updates when new reviews, reports, or complaints are filed.

What We Prioritize Most

The largest share of every nursing home’s score — 45% of the total weighting — comes from clinical and regulatory indicators, including:

  • Overall, staffing, and inspection ratings
  • Long-stay and short-stay quality measures
  • Nurse-to-resident and staff-to-resident ratios
  • Health deficiencies and regulatory history
  • Accreditations and positive local news reporting

These factors directly reflect resident safety, care quality, and compliance.

Operational Stability & Resident Support

Another 35% of the score comes from operational and stability signals, such as:

  • Nurse hours per patient per day
  • Occupancy levels and cleanliness citations
  • Administrative stability and ownership quality
  • Readmission rates and registered-nurse turnover
Balancing Additional Factors

The remaining 20% of the score includes contextual elements such as:

  • Year built or renovated
  • Penalties, fines, and preventable readmissions
  • Revenue per bed
  • Administrator tenure

These factors help round out the overall picture but carry less weight because our methodology prioritizes clinical outcomes and regulatory consistency above all else.
The result is a clear, data-driven ranking system that elevates nursing homes delivering exceptional care and long-term resident safety.

Los Angeles Nursing Home Facilities Overview

  • Avg payroll costs: $6,381,116.63 (California avg: $6,440,675.14)
  • Avg home costs: $7,851,170.58 (California avg: $7,865,538.87)
  • Avg occupancy: 87.25% (California avg: 87.25%)
  • Avg bed count: 108 (California avg: 109)
  • Avg home revenue: $14,053,098.46 (California avg: $15,059,642.16)

Community-level financial and occupancy data

  • AVALON VILLA HEALTH CARE: 91.37% occupancy, 131 beds, $16,177,666.00 home revenue, $6,952,811.00 payroll costs, $8,956,349.00 home costs.
  • LIGHTHOUSE HEALTHCARE CENTER: 75.70% occupancy, 149 beds, $12,379,401.00 home revenue, $7,253,886.00 payroll costs, $7,545,443.00 home costs.
  • OLYMPIA CONVALESCENT HOSPITAL: 69.19% occupancy, 135 beds, $12,245,466.00 home revenue, $5,025,337.00 payroll costs, $8,666,618.00 home costs.
  • KENNEDY CARE CENTER: 93.09% occupancy, 97 beds, $6,113,996.00 home revenue, $3,125,883.00 payroll costs, $3,872,382.00 home costs.
  • GRAND PARK CONVALESCENT HOSPITAL: 97.28% occupancy, 151 beds, $32,955,730.00 home revenue, $8,638,644.00 payroll costs, $10,251,581.00 home costs.
  • KEI-AI LOS ANGELES HEALTHCARE CENTER: 100.50% occupancy, 300 beds, $38,570,612.00 home revenue, $19,580,227.00 payroll costs, $23,202,783.00 home costs.
  • PALAZZO POST ACUTE: 91.72% occupancy, 99 beds, $13,293,889.00 home revenue, $6,522,384.00 payroll costs, $5,791,755.00 home costs.
  • CULVER WEST HEALTH CENTER: 87.80% occupancy, 91 beds, $11,485,973.00 home revenue, $5,168,439.00 payroll costs, $7,227,907.00 home costs.
  • GUARDIAN REHABILITATION HOSPITAL: 90.00% occupancy, 93 beds, $12,929,901.00 home revenue, $6,571,672.00 payroll costs, $7,364,895.00 home costs.
  • ST. JOHN OF GOD RETIRE & CARE CENTER: 91.28% occupancy, 300 beds, $24,055,632.00 home revenue, $13,419,961.00 payroll costs, $14,647,327.00 home costs.
  • LOTUS CARE CENTER: 86.50% occupancy, 40 beds, $5,023,247.00 home revenue, $2,402,407.00 payroll costs, $3,963,168.00 home costs.

What government services provide money for senior housing?

Several government programs offer financial assistance for senior housing in various countries, focusing on the United States for a broad overview:

  • Medicaid: Medicaid is a state and federally funded program that can cover the costs of nursing home care for those who meet eligibility criteria, including income and asset limits. Some states also offer Medicaid waivers that help pay for home and community-based services to prevent or delay nursing home placement.
  • Medicare: Medicare, primarily a health insurance program for people aged 65 and over, does not cover long-term housing costs. However, it can cover short-term stays in a skilled nursing facility under specific conditions following a hospital stay.
  • Section 202 Supportive Housing for the Elderly Program: This program provides housing for low-income seniors. It offers rental assistance and access to supportive services, such as cleaning, cooking, and transportation.
  • Low-Income Housing Tax Credit (LIHTC) Properties: While not a direct subsidy, LIHTC encourages developers to create affordable housing. Seniors with low incomes can find reduced-rent apartments through this program.
  • State and Local Programs: Many states, counties, and cities offer their own programs to assist seniors with housing costs. These can include property tax relief programs, rental assistance programs, and programs that offer affordable senior housing options.
  • Veterans Affairs (VA): The VA offers several programs for veterans, including the Aid and Attendance benefit, which provides monthly payments to veterans who require the aid of another person, or are housebound, to help cover the cost of care in homes, nursing homes, and assisted living facilities.
  • Social Security: While Social Security primarily provides retirement income, for many seniors, these benefits are a crucial part of their budget, including housing costs.
